Journey is an American rock band that formed in San Francisco, California, in 1973. The band’s classic lineup included Steve Perry (vocals), Neal Schon (guitar), Jonathan Cain (keyboards), Ross Valory (bass), and Steve Smith (drums). Journey is celebrated for their melodic and anthemic rock sound, characterized by powerful vocals and soaring guitar solos.
Their breakthrough album, “Infinity” (1978), marked a turning point in their career, introducing Steve Perry as the lead vocalist. The record included hits like “Wheel in the Sky” and “Lights.” However, it was their 1981 album “Escape,” featuring the iconic anthem “Don’t Stop Believin’,” that catapulted them to superstardom.
“Escape” was followed by the equally successful album “Frontiers” (1983), which produced hits like “Separate Ways (Worlds Apart)” and “Faithfully.” These albums solidified Journey’s status as one of the premier rock bands of the 1980s.
Throughout their career, Journey’s music has resonated with audiences around the world, making them one of the best-selling bands of all time. Their ballads, like “Open Arms” and “Faithfully,” are considered classics of the genre.
Journey’s enduring popularity is evident in their continued presence on the concert circuit. Even with lineup changes over the years, their live performances are celebrated for their high energy and emotional impact.
In 2017, Journey was inducted into the Rock and Roll Hall of Fame, recognizing their significant contributions to the world of rock music. Their legacy endures through their timeless hits and the ongoing appreciation of new generations of music lovers.
